Schema Workbench issue

Tools
Teradata Employee

Schema Workbench issue

I'm facing a problem while connecting on Teradata Workbench that If I try to log on wth any user I get the message "Unable to connect to selected database system".

Some relevant information:

- Both Teradata database and Teradata Workbench are 13.10 version;

- Nothing was changed and all databases and roles of Workbench are there (TBI_REPOSITORY database, TBI_USER, TBI_WORKBENCH and TBI_SERVICE roles);

- Untill last friday we were connecting with no problem;

- Any other Teradata application (i.e. Teradata Administrator, SQL Assistant) are all logging on normally;

- I got this on Event Viewer (seems like my user,password or account is invalid but like I said I can log on any other application with no problem):

 

System.Data.Odbc.OdbcException: ERROR [28000] [Teradata][ODBC Teradata Driver][Teradata Database] The UserId, Password or Account is invalid.

ERROR [28000] [Teradata][ODBC Teradata Driver] Not enough information to log on

ERROR [28000] [Teradata][ODBC Teradata Driver][Teradata Database] The UserId, Password or Account is invalid.

ERROR [28000] [Teradata][ODBC Teradata Driver] Not enough information to log on

em System.Data.Odbc.OdbcConnection.HandleError(OdbcHandle hrHandle, RetCode retcode)

em System.Data.Odbc.OdbcConnectionHandle..ctor(OdbcConnection connection, OdbcConnectionString constr, OdbcEnvironmentHandle environmentHandle)

em System.Data.Odbc.OdbcConnectionOpen..ctor(OdbcConnection outerConnection, OdbcConnectionString connectionOptions)

em System.Data.Odbc.OdbcConnectionFactory.CreateConnection(DbConnectionOptions options,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ningObject)

em System.Data.ProviderBase.DbConnectionFactory.CreateNonPooledConnection(DbConnection owningConnection, DbConnectionPoolGroup poolGroup)

em System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ection)

em System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ory)

em System.Data.Odbc.OdbcConnection.Open()

em BIW.DataAccess.Teradata.TDMetadataServices.Connect(OdbcConnectionStringBuilder connInfo)

em BIW.DataAccess.DataSource.ConnectTo(OdbcConnectionStringBuilder connInfo)

em BIW.UserInterface.form_Connection.TryConnect()

em BIW.UserInterface.form_Connection.ConnectEDW(Object sender, EventArgs e)

 

Thanks.

Does somebody could help?

 

Ricardo
2 REPLIES
Teradata Employee

Re: Schema Workbench issue

If the service account password is changed, you can get this problem. In 13.10 there isn't a way to inform Schema Workbench that the service account password has changed, after it has already been set.

One workaround  to change the tbiservice acct info in TSW was to manually delete that row from the TBI_ServiceAccount table by hand.

Teradata Employee

Re: Schema Workbench issue

This has been fixed in 14.0, which will GCA at the end of June.